RUMANIAN-HUNGARIAN TRADE NEGOTIATIONS OFF: BORDER SHOOTING
Bucharest, To--day. Following the clash between Rumanian and Hun- garian frontier patrols at night time on the banks of the Tissa, the Rumanian Government is reported to have decided to break off the Hungaro-Rumanian trade negotiations. The negotiations opened at Sinaia a few days ago after months of difficult preparatory work.
Resumption of the talks has now! been postponed indefinitely.
The Rumanians declare that Hungarian barges, contrary to the agreement, attempted to advance into the Rumanian part of the river. When Rumanian frontier guards ordered them to stop they refused.
The guards then opened fire and the bargemen fired back, receiving assistance from Hungarian river patrols.
Firing. continued all night. The number of casualties hitherto is not known-Reuter,

CURFEW IN
NORTH BOMBAY
Bombay, To-day.
Curfew has been imposed in the northern quarter of Bombay fol- lowing disorders yesterday after- noon connected with the new prohibition law.
A crowd gathered in order to protest against the property tax imposed partly to meet the deficit consequent on the introduction of prohibition.

DE LLANO'S POST
Madrid, To-day.
General de Llano, Spain's "radio general," who was recently report- ed to have fled from Spain after differences with General Franco, Is now stated, to be going to Rome this week as head of the Spanish military mission-Reuter Bulletin.
